Hey,

in ScummVM 1.9 it was possible to stretch every game to widescreen. In ScummVM 2.0 some games like Monkey Island 3 or Zak McKracken only show 4:3 no matter if Aspect Ratio Correction is unchecked or not. Is there a way to stretch every game to full widescreen without black borders like it was possible in ScummVM 1.9?

Thanks a lot for your reply! :-)

elox wrote: Mon Aug 12, 2019 9:24 amIn ScummVM 2.0 some games like Monkey Island 3 or Zak McKracken only show 4:3 no matter if Aspect Ratio Correction is unchecked or not.
For Curse of Monkey Island, this is normal since the game is using a resolution of 640x480 pixels. For such game the aspect ratio correction does nothing since it is 4:3 to begin with (but this should be the case in ScummVM 1.9 as well). However the aspect ratio correction should still be making a difference for Zak McKracken.

With ScummVM 2.1 there will be a new stretch mode option that gives more control over how the display is stretch (there is some details in https://github.com/scummvm/scummvm/pull/1189). You can use a daily build if you want to try it.

Many thanks, i tried the new build and the Option "stretch to window" brought the function back, even in Monkey Island 3.

It seems that there is something different in 1.9 and 2.0. I tried it a few minutes ago again and 1.9 definitely stretches all games, incl. Monkey Island 3 to the same "stretch to window" result when aspect Ratio correction is unchecked. 2.0 don't do that, it leaves 640x480 games untouched, no matter if aspect Ratio correction is unchecked or not.

But now, everything is good! Great work and thanks for your help!

criezy wrote: Mon Aug 12, 2019 11:14 am However the aspect ratio correction should still be making a difference for Zak McKracken.
Unless, he plays the FM-Towns version that is.
MusicallyInspired wrote: Mon Aug 12, 2019 2:04 pm Eww why would you WANT to stretch it?? :P
Some games might actually look better. Some 320x200 games are designed with square pixels for some reason, and a 16:10 display is a perfect match for that.
